WebFeb 24, 2024 · The weekly paid leave amount is 95% of the Connecticut minimum wage times 40, plus 60% of your additional earnings, up to a maximum benefit amount. So if you don't earn more than the minimum wage times 40, CTPL will pay you 95% of your wages in your highest earning quarter. Step 1: You must notify your employer when you know you need leave. Step 2: Your employer must notify you whether you are eligible for FMLA leave within five business days. If their notification indicates that you are not eligible, then your leave is not FMLA-protected. (You may request leave again in the future. organize boxes storage
